What does a typical workday look like for a Mid Level Java Developer?

As a Mid Level Java Developer, your typical workday often involves writing and testing Java code, troubleshooting existing applications, and participating in code reviews. You'll collaborate closely with other developers, QA engineers, and sometimes product managers in agile sprints to ensure features are delivered according to requirements. Daily stand-up meetings are common, as is the use of tools like Jira for tracking tasks. You may also spend time learning new frameworks or best practices, which helps with both personal growth and contributing to more efficient software solutions.

What is a Mid Level Java Developer job?

A Mid Level Java Developer is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ining Java-based applications. They typically have 2-5 years of experience and work on coding, debugging, and optimizing software solutions. They collaborate with teams, follow best coding practices, and may mentor junior developers. Their role involves understanding project requirements, integrating APIs, and ensuring application performance. Mid Level Java Developers contribute to both backend and frontend development, depending on the project need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Mid Level Java Developer position, and why are they important?

Successful Mid Level Java Developers possess a solid understanding of Java programming, object-oriented design, and commonly used frameworks such as Spring or Hibernate, typically backed by a relevant degree and professional experience. Familiarity with tools like Git, Maven, popular IDEs (e.g., IntelliJ IDEA or Eclipse), and certifications like Oracle Certified Professional Java Programmer (OCPJP) are advantageous. Strong collaboration,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help developers work efficiently within agile teams and cross-functional projects. Mastering both technical and soft skills ensures smooth project delivery, maintainable code quality, and productive teamwork in dynamic software development environments.

Essential Job Functions:

The following duties are considered essential to the role.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form these essential functions:

  • Support the structural design and analysis of facilities projects under the guidance of senior staff.
  • Lead portions of design work and contribute to multi-disciplinary project teams.
  • Prepare structural calculations, drawings, and specications in accordance with applicable codes and standards.
  • Perform eld investigations and assist in writing condition assessment reports.
  • Coordinate with architects, other engineering disciplines, and stakeholders throughout the design process.
  • Mentor junior engineers and coordinate drafting efforts as needed.
  • Model structural systems in Revit and assist with BIM coordination.
  • Design in compliance with local and state codes, and support adherence to Federal UFC guidelines.
  • Use structural engineering software such as RISA to perform analysis and design tasks.
  • Assist in managing project schedules and deliverables to help ensure on-time completion.

Required Qualifications:

  • Minimum of a bachelor's degree from an ABET accredited college / university with an emphasis on Structural Engineering.
  • 4+ years of relevant structural engineering experience in the A&E plus govt contracting/ consulting industry.
  • Engineer-in-Training (EIT) certication required; must be eligible to sit for the PE exam within 12 months.
  • Working knowledge of structural steel, composite deck, reinforced concrete, and masonry design.
  • Prociency with structural engineering tools such as Revit, RISA-3D, SAP2000, and Bluebeam.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• A valid driver's license and clean driving record are required for this position 
  • Willingness to travel to client offices and project sites as needed. (5% percent of the time)
  • Must be a U.S. citizen
